How Is Abortion Performed

Abortion is performed a couple different ways. One way abortion is performed is suction aspiration. Suction aspiration is performed within the first twelve weeks of pregnancy. Rods are inserted to widen the opening to the women's cervix and then a tube inserted into the uterus. The placenta and fetus is then suctioned out. A curette is used to scrape the uterus to make sure no products remain. This procedure is over within fifteen minutes.

When a woman is over twelve weeks of pregnancy, she will need a mid-trimester abortion. It's similar to the suction aspiration but preparing the cervix is a little more involved. The women will need to take hormone-blocking tablets to soften her cervix. The tablets are inserted into her vagina or taken orally by mouth. The tablets take about two hours to soften the cervix. The abortion starts with suction and instruments to remove tissues. The device inserted into the woman's cervix will swell over a few hours until the woman's cervix is wide enough to perform the abortion. The abortion is performed in one to two days.

What to Do After an Abortion

Women who have had an abortion should not swim or take baths, instead take showers only to prevent infection. Don't use tampons or have sexual intercourse. If a woman feels severe abdominal pain or runs a fever and bleeding becomes heavy, she will need to see a doctor right away.

Complications of Abortion

Complications of abortion vary depending on a few factors like length of pregnancy, experience and training of the doctor performing the abortion. Complications of abortion can include:

Hemorrhage - which is heavy bleeding and could be a result of pieces from the placenta remaining inside the woman's uterus?

Infection - a pelvic inflammatory disease may occur in women resulting in a high fever. Pieces of the placenta left inside can result in an infection. There is risk of infection after an abortion if the woman has a sexually transmitted disease called Chlamydia.

Injury to the uterus - uterus walls are soft and muscular and when a suction tube or knife is used, it can puncture the uterus. Thus causing infection and severe bleeding.

Injury to the cervix - stretching the cervix can weaken the cervix and making pregnancies later on in life very difficult. There is potential that the cervix will be too weak to carry a fetus.
